Abstract
Geostatistics came from solid mineral resources evaluation and is used in other fields quickly.Status of theoretical geostatistics and applied geostatistics is introduced.To reduce subjective factor in geostatistical modeling,non-parametrical geostatistics has become popular.This paper presents four kinds of variogram model for non-parametrical geostatistics.Furthermore,the concept of multiple-point geostatistics is introduced,which can represent geological phenomena intuitively via training image instead of variogram.
